H-1B sponsorship profile: Rochester General Hospital.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Rochester General Hospital filed 222 Labor Condition Applications covering 419 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2023 and fiscal year 2026.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 94.6% (210 certified of 222 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.

Compensation spread. Offered wages on Rochester General Hospital’s H-1B petitions range from $42,210 at the low end to $309,275 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$124,847.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Physician, Hospitalist (53 petitions at $187,672 avg), followed by Medical Fellow Physician and Registered Nurse IV. H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.

Geographic footprint. Rochester General Hospital is headquartered in ROCHESTER, NY under NAICS code 622110, and places H-1B workers across 2 states, most heavily in NY, NJ. Combined, these signals give a granular view of how one employer uses the H-1B program, volume, approval cleanliness, wage posture, and where the jobs actually sit on the map.

Top Occupations

Most frequently sponsored job titles at Rochester General Hospital

Job Title Petitions Avg. Salary
Physician, Hospitalist 53 $187,672
Medical Fellow Physician 27 $79,556
Registered Nurse IV 26 $86,571
Medical Resident Physician 26 $73,359
Physician, Internal Medicine 9 $128,693
Medical Resident 8 $69,711
Physician, Family Medicine 7 $163,580
Chief Resident/Internal Medicine Physician 6 $73,680
Optometrist 5 $116,247
Registered Dietitian 3 $47,930
Physician Hospitalist 3 $143,874
Perfusionist 3 $56,659
Chief Resident/Faculty Hospitalist 3 $78,998
Resident, Psychiatry 2 $73,000
Physician, Pediatrics 2 $120,256

Data Sources

H-1B visa petition data is sourced from the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files. Data covers fiscal years 2023 through 2026. Salary figures reflect amounts listed on LCA petitions, not actual compensation paid. Certification of an LCA does not guarantee visa approval.
